Nota di contenuto

What is preservation in the digital age? : changing preservation paradigms -- Why do we preserve? : who should do it? -- Why there's a problem : digital artifacts and digital objects -- Selection for preservation : the critical decision -- What attributes of digital materials do we preserve? -- Overview of digital preservation strategies -- "Preserve technology" approaches : tried and tested methods -- "Preserve objects" approaches : new frontiers? -- Digital preservation initiatives and collaborations -- Challenges for the future of digital preservation.

Sommario/riassunto

This book provides a single-volume introduction to the principles, strategies and practices currently applied by librarians and recordkeeping professionals to the critical issue of preservation of digital information. It incorporates practice from both the recordkeeping and the library communities, taking stock of current knowledge about digital preservation and describing recent and current research, to provide a framework for reflecting on the issues that digital preservation raises in professional practice.
